LA DOLCE CASA

by Elisabetta Falanga
Country: Italy
Year: 2015
Duration: 18'


A daughter is wracked with guilt and dealing with the memory of a country. A girl, spokesperson for what happened. In her childhood memories, her native country is divided. In the fragments of her glance there is a deep sense of not belonging. There is the absence of a body, and there is an empty, decaying home where she returns twenty years later, but she hasn’t forgotten that she is carrying on her shoulders all the violence of words. She hasn’t forgotten what has been.

Biography

film director

Elisabetta Falanga

Elisabetta Falanga (Taormina, Messina, Italy, 1985) studied in Parma and Milan and has degrees in chemistry applied to restoration, in visual arts and painting. She followed a predominantly artistic path, exhibiting her work in several venues in Italy and abroad, and participating to various artist residences. La dolce casa is her first short film.

Declaration

film director

“Giovanni is the town fool; he is a distant father and a featureless form in her memories. Taormina is the landing place, with its verbal abuses, rebuilt by a country’s memory, without filters between the narrator that is unaware of being observed, and the listener. The camera is like an extension of the body, it doesn’t create distance, it accentuates what cannot be seen: distant landscapes, seen as places of non-belonging, particles of childhood memories. The home where she grew up, her father’s grave – a fool’s grave –that is never seen, maybe he is unknown, there are no traces of his face, but he lived his last happy moments between those walls.”
